The Dawn of the Electric Age: Early Experiments and Prototypes
The seeds of the electric car were sown in the late 19th century, a period marked by rapid advancements in electrical technology. Inventions like the electric motor and the storage battery, pioneered by scientists and inventors like Thomas Edison and Alessandro Volta, provided the essential building blocks for a new form of transportation. Early experiments with electric-powered vehicles began to emerge, driven by the desire for cleaner, quieter, and more efficient alternatives to horse-drawn carriages.
Notable Early Pioneers
- Robert Anderson (Scotland, 1832): Often credited with creating the first crude electric carriage, Anderson’s invention used non-rechargeable primary cells for power.
- Thomas Davenport (United States, 1835): Davenport built a small-scale electric locomotive, demonstrating the potential of electric motors for transportation.
- Sibrandus Stratingh and Christopher Becker (Netherlands, 1839): These inventors developed an electric carriage powered by a battery, showcasing the feasibility of electric vehicles.
These early experiments, while rudimentary by today’s standards, laid the groundwork for the development of more sophisticated electric cars in the years to come.
The Rise of the Electric Car: The Late 19th and Early 20th Centuries
The late 19th and early 20th centuries witnessed a surge in interest in electric vehicles. Improvements in battery technology, particularly the development of rechargeable lead-acid batteries, made electric cars more practical and appealing. Several companies emerged, producing electric vehicles for a variety of purposes, including personal transportation, delivery services, and even public transportation.
Key Features and Advantages of Early Electric Cars
- Quiet Operation:** Electric motors produced significantly less noise than gasoline engines, making them a more pleasant experience for passengers and pedestrians.
- Simplicity:** Electric cars had fewer moving parts than gasoline-powered vehicles, resulting in less maintenance and fewer breakdowns.
- Cleanliness:** Electric cars emitted no tailpipe emissions, contributing to cleaner air in urban areas.
- Smooth Acceleration:** Electric motors provided instant torque, resulting in smooth and responsive acceleration.
These advantages made electric cars a viable alternative to gasoline-powered vehicles, particularly in urban environments where noise and air pollution were major concerns.
The Rise and Fall of Electric Cars
Despite their advantages, electric cars eventually lost ground to gasoline-powered vehicles. Several factors contributed to this decline: (See Also: How Do Electric Cars Affect Climate Change? The Future Is Bright)
- Limited Range:** Early electric cars had a limited range, typically only a few dozen miles on a single charge.
- Long Recharging Times:** Recharging batteries took several hours, making them inconvenient for long journeys.
- High Cost:** Electric cars were initially more expensive to produce than gasoline-powered vehicles.
- Advancements in Gasoline Technology:** Improvements in gasoline engine efficiency and the development of affordable gasoline made gasoline-powered cars increasingly attractive.
By the mid-20th century, electric cars had largely disappeared from the market, overshadowed by the dominance of gasoline-powered vehicles.
The Resurgence of Electric Cars: A Modern Revolution
In recent decades, electric cars have experienced a remarkable resurgence, driven by growing concerns about climate change, air pollution, and energy security. Advances in battery technology, particularly the development of lithium-ion batteries, have dramatically increased the range and affordability of electric vehicles. Today, electric cars are no longer a niche market but a mainstream transportation option, with major automakers investing heavily in their development and production.
